Another local winner announced for day four of Ohio Vax-2-School drawings

Day four of the Ohio Vax-2-School drawings is here and 30 more winners have been selected including another local winner.
Emerson Kemats of Columbiana was among today's winners. Kemats will be receiving a $10,000 college scholarship for getting vaccinated against COVID-19.
30 winners will be announced daily from Monday, Nov. 29 to Friday, Dec. 3 with the grand prize winners being announced on Friday Dec. 3 at 7:29 p.m. during the Ohio Lottery broadcast.

Kemats is the second local winner in the daily drawings. Anthony Harker of Niles also won big in Wednesday's drawing.
